This is how I mange the stress;

blogpicstress

  1. Sleep at least 8 hours every night.  I try to go to bed by 930pm.  Sleep is the most important.  Without sleep, the rest of the stuff I do to manage stress is useless.
  2. Meditate for at least 15 minutes in the morning.  Preferably 20 minutes in the morning and Evening.
  3. Exercise every morning.  This is a light 10-20 minute workout.  This always includes a 10 minute jog on the treadmill.
  4. Eat when I’m hungry. This always includes breakfast.  I avoid sugar.
  5. Green Tea daily. Usually decaffeinated in the morning.

I do other things like try to eat healthy, limit alcohol and have a reasonable social life.  Starting this blog is also away of managing stress.
